Placement Experience
Placement Scenario is quite Good Amazon visited last year and offered an Internship + PPO offer to 10 students of 45 lakh. The average Package is 15 Lakh. The highest Package is 45 Lakh. We become eligible for on-campus Placements in the 7th Sem. 90% of Students were placed last year. I will take Placements.

Admission
JEE Rank Cutoff was 19k for CS and 21k for IT Admission was through JEE Mains conducted by NTA. Admission Process is transparent and does not require any such improvement. You have to be in the top 2 % of the total students to get admission to this college.
